Whole grains take center stage as a key component for a healthier diet. The guide explains the benefits of replacing refined grains with whole grains, which are richer in dietary fiber, essential minerals, and antioxidants. By making simple substitutions, you can significantly reduce the risks of heart disease, high blood pressure, obesity, and certain cancers.

Lean proteins are another focus, with recommendations for sources like poultry, fish, dairy products, legumes, and tofu. The article emphasizes the importance of health-conscious cooking methods such as grilling and baking to maximize the benefits of these proteins without adding unnecessary fats or calories.

Imagine this: every hour spent sitting could be silently chipping away at your health, increasing your risk of diseases such as diabetes, cardiovascular issues, and even depression. Our guide cuts through the noise to uncover the stark truths about inactivity and offers easy strategies to counteract these risks. From understanding the science behind sedentary lifestyles to identifying common sedentary habits, we provide a thorough exploration of how our modern way of life is impacting our well-being.

You'll learn about the alarming physiological changes that occur with prolonged sitting, including reduced enzyme activity essential for metabolism, elevated triglycerides, and decreased bone mineral density. But it’s not all doom and gloom; we also share how incorporating regular physical activity can mitigate these risks and improve overall health.

The guide begins by exploring the reasons why people might consider supplementing their diet, including addressing specific health conditions, compensating for nutritional deficiencies, and supporting a health-conscious lifestyle. However, it emphasizes that supplements are not a panacea for all health problems and should not replace a balanced diet and regular exercise.

The scientific backing for supplements like vitamin D for bone health and omega-3 fatty acids for heart health is discussed, alongside the mixed results and potential dangers of overconsumption or misuse. The guide also highlights the lack of stringent FDA regulation for supplements, unlike prescription drugs, which places the onus on consumers to make informed decisions.

Special attention is given to understanding the necessity of supplements in certain situations, such as during pregnancy, breastfeeding, or for individuals with specific dietary restrictions or chronic health issues. The importance of a balanced diet is reiterated, with the guide pointing out that whole foods provide a complex array of nutrients that supplements alone cannot offer.

Protein serves as the maestro of our body's immune symphony, orchestrating antibody production, guiding gene expression, and constructing a strong defense against infections. It's essential for muscle growth, critical for cellular repair post-exercise, and important for maintaining muscle mass during a calorie deficit. Selecting the proper protein-rich foods can enhance muscle bulk, strength, and general wellness.

For those who follow a plant-based diet, there's no cause for concern, as the plant kingdom is rich with protein-dense stars. From humble lentils to mighty soybeans, vegetarians and vegans have access to an array of foods that meet and even exceed their protein needs. Combining different plant proteins provides a complete array of amino acids, contributing to a balanced and nutritious diet.
